In the heart of London, Hannah Monroe lives the life many dream of-an elegant home, a loving family, and the comfort of a world that seems perfect. But beneath the surface, everything is falling apart. One day, while walking through the city, Hannah encounters a man in rags holding a sign that reads, "Please Donate." Her heart aches, and she gives him what little she has-a few coins. She never imagines that this small act of kindness will change everything. Soon, Hannah and her family are engulfed in financial ruin. Their once-beautiful home becomes a symbol of their fears, and the joy that once filled their lives fades into quiet worry. Bills pile up, and eviction looms. Hannah and her husband, Leonardo, struggle to keep their family together, but it feels like they are losing everything. Their children, Nicholas and Matteo, try to stay hopeful, but even they can feel the weight of the world on their shoulders. In a final act of desperation, the man Hannah helped months ago returns-not as a beggar, but as their unexpected savior. With a simple gesture, he offers the family a lifeline. But the pain of their journey isn't over. It's only through heartache, sacrifice, and rediscovery that they'll learn what truly matters. Rags to Riches is a deeply emotional, heartbreaking story of love, struggle, and the power of kindness. It's a reminder that even in our darkest moments, hope can still shine through. A tale of family, resilience, and finding true wealth in unexpected places, it will stay with you long after the last page is turned.
